The Collection at a Glance

The wishlist includes highly anticipated releases like Ubisoft’s “Assassin’s Creed Shadows,” Hazelight’s “A Way Out” follow-up, and Game Science’s “Black Myth: Wukong.” The list also features returning favorites such as “Dark Souls” and “Control,” alongside new entries in established franchises like “Death Stranding 2” and “Mario & Luigi: Brothership.”

Notable JRPG and Anime-Adjacent Entries

While the collection isn’t exclusively JRPG-focused, several entries will particularly appeal to fans of Japanese-developed games:

  • Dark Souls series (FromSoftware): Known for its challenging combat and atmospheric world-building
  • Black Myth: Wukong: A Chinese mythology-inspired action RPG with stunning visuals
  • Hyrule Warriors: Age of Imprisonment (Omega Force): The musou-style action RPG returns to the Zelda universe
  • Mario & Luigi: Bowser’s Inside Story and Mario & Luigi: Brothership: Classic Nintendo RPGs known for their charm and humor
  • Deltarune: Chapter 5 (TobyFox): The anticipated continuation of the beloved indie RPG series
